開題報告--馮楊威

開題報告--馮楊威

ID:35224510

大?。?23.65 KB

頁數(shù):12頁

時間:2019-03-22

開題報告--馮楊威_第1頁
開題報告--馮楊威_第2頁
開題報告--馮楊威_第3頁
開題報告--馮楊威_第4頁
開題報告--馮楊威_第5頁
資源描述:

《開題報告--馮楊威》由會員上傳分享,免費在線閱讀,更多相關(guān)內(nèi)容在應(yīng)用文檔-天天文庫。

1、電子科技大學工程碩士學位論文開題報告學位論文題目:基于Eclipse的嵌入式開發(fā)平臺的研究與實現(xiàn)工程領(lǐng)域名稱:軟件工程學號:200992232434姓名:馮楊威校內(nèi)導(dǎo)師姓名:李凡博士企業(yè)方導(dǎo)師姓名:碩士生所在單位名稱:填表日期:2010年9月6日填表說明1、研究生須認真填寫本表相關(guān)內(nèi)容。2、開題報告內(nèi)容見《電子科技大學在職攻讀工程碩士專業(yè)學位研究生管理暫行規(guī)定》3、所列欄目填寫不下的,可以另加附頁。4、本表采取雙面印制,且保持原格式不變,紙張限用A4(頁邊距為上、下:2.5cm,左為2.6cm,右為2.1cm;字體為宋體小四,行間距為18磅),整齊裝訂。5、開題報告完成,此表經(jīng)相

2、關(guān)人員簽字后,須交學院研究生教務(wù)秘書保存。選題來源:本選題來源是“四川長虹技術(shù)中心—核高基項目”。選題依據(jù):隨著電子產(chǎn)品的軟件和硬件飛速發(fā)展,需求也越來越廣,越來越多。嵌入式技術(shù)也在日益更新和完善,普及中。在軍事,航空航天,醫(yī)療技術(shù),通信,網(wǎng)絡(luò)等技術(shù)領(lǐng)域中都廣泛應(yīng)用與關(guān)注。嵌入式系統(tǒng)開發(fā)的應(yīng)用領(lǐng)域與大家關(guān)注度的擴大,同時也急劇的增加了嵌入式開發(fā)的需求。而且,由于嵌入式開發(fā)的獨特性,也增加了開發(fā)難度。同時對集成開發(fā)環(huán)境的要求也比較高。因此,一個良好的嵌入式集成開發(fā)環(huán)境能夠簡化開發(fā)過程,提高程序員的開發(fā)效率。Eclipse是一個具有先進軟件設(shè)計和實現(xiàn)技術(shù)的開發(fā)框架。應(yīng)用軟件在Ecli

3、pse中被稱“插件”。它們在架構(gòu)中互動工作,完美的集成。隨著Eclipse3.0加強了對RCP(RichClientProgram)開發(fā)的支持,Eclipse已成為廣為業(yè)界所支持的開放性標準軟件開發(fā)環(huán)境,業(yè)界已成事實的工業(yè)標準。嵌入式領(lǐng)域一直都在致力于為軟件和系統(tǒng)工程師提供一個通用的開放式開發(fā)界面。工具則一向與實時系統(tǒng)(RTOS)或處理器緊密相關(guān),而這二者的具體特性都需要專有環(huán)境來予以支持,這一點造成了開發(fā)人員在為了滿足不斷變化的設(shè)計需要而更換環(huán)境時,不可避免地會遭遇陡峭的學習曲線和額外的工具開銷。然而通過使用Eclipse開放式開發(fā)平臺,嵌入式軟件開發(fā)人員就有機會實現(xiàn)環(huán)境的標準

4、化,使之在新的層次上提供不同工具之間的一致性。國內(nèi)外研究動態(tài):隨著Eclipse動力的增加,許多公司和開發(fā)人員已經(jīng)發(fā)現(xiàn)Eclipse不僅是集成工具的偉大平臺,還可以用于其他類型的功能豐富的客戶端應(yīng)用程序,比如商業(yè)和協(xié)作。因此,從版本3.0開始,Eclipse已經(jīng)跨越了工具,現(xiàn)在正式被支持作為RichClientPlatform(RCP)。嵌入式軟件的集成開發(fā)環(huán)境迎來了變革期,設(shè)備制造商希望有可以增加多種功能選擇的開發(fā)環(huán)境。開發(fā)商提供的ICE調(diào)試程序和UML(unifiedmodelinglanguage)等開發(fā)工具正日益豐富。當前的嵌入式開發(fā)平臺大部分是基于EclipseRCP實

5、現(xiàn)的,如Symbian開發(fā)環(huán)境CarbideC++、NiosIDE、國內(nèi)的嵌入式開發(fā)平臺LambdaPRO、WindRiver公司的Workbench開發(fā)平臺等。WindRiverWorkbench:是風河系統(tǒng)公司(WindRiver)推出的一款基于Eclipse平臺技術(shù)的開發(fā)平臺環(huán)境。WindRiverWorkbench提供了強大的工具來解決設(shè)備開發(fā)人員的各種困難。Workbench中包含了VxWorks和WindRiverLinux下的目標仿真器、目標管理工具、多上下文(multicontext)、多處理器調(diào)試和實時分析工具等。針對需要控制整個運行時(run-time)周期配

6、置的開發(fā)人員,WindRiverWorkbench提供了基于風河平臺的強大的內(nèi)核、補丁和文件系統(tǒng)配置工具。同時,Workbench還利用Eclipse框架中的相關(guān)標準和功能,為設(shè)備開發(fā)人員提供了強大、靈活的現(xiàn)代化開發(fā)環(huán)境。同時,WindRiverWorkbench能夠為使用VxWorks和WindRiverLinux的設(shè)備開發(fā)人員加快產(chǎn)品上市速度(time-to-market)。通過緊密整合業(yè)界領(lǐng)先的實時操作系統(tǒng)(RTOS)和Linux系統(tǒng),Workbench提供了靈活、端到端(end-to-end)、基于開放標準的嵌入式設(shè)備軟件開發(fā)環(huán)境。最近,主要的嵌入式操作系統(tǒng)開發(fā)商都投入了

7、Eclipse的開發(fā)。各個公司都把Eclipse作為主打產(chǎn)品??梢灶A(yù)見,再過幾年,Eclipse開發(fā)環(huán)境將廣泛應(yīng)用于嵌入式系統(tǒng)領(lǐng)域。美國風河系統(tǒng)公司開發(fā)工具營銷總監(jiān)RobMacCammon表示:“2~3年后,使用現(xiàn)有開發(fā)環(huán)境Tornado的所有消費者,都將轉(zhuǎn)而使用Eclipse開發(fā)環(huán)境WindRiverWorkbench”。研究意義:選擇該課題的意義在于,實現(xiàn)嵌入式開發(fā)平臺的個性化定制。簡化工程人員的開發(fā)過程。使開發(fā)人員能夠?qū)⒆⒁饬杏谲浖δ艿膶崿F(xiàn),從而提高開發(fā)效率。用戶的定

當前文檔最多預(yù)覽五頁,下載文檔查看全文

此文檔下載收益歸作者所有

當前文檔最多預(yù)覽五頁,下載文檔查看全文
溫馨提示:
1. 部分包含數(shù)學公式或PPT動畫的文件,查看預(yù)覽時可能會顯示錯亂或異常,文件下載后無此問題,請放心下載。
2. 本文檔由用戶上傳,版權(quán)歸屬用戶,天天文庫負責整理代發(fā)布。如果您對本文檔版權(quán)有爭議請及時聯(lián)系客服。
3. 下載前請仔細閱讀文檔內(nèi)容,確認文檔內(nèi)容符合您的需求后進行下載,若出現(xiàn)內(nèi)容與標題不符可向本站投訴處理。
4. 下載文檔時可能由于網(wǎng)絡(luò)波動等原因無法下載或下載錯誤,付費完成后未能成功下載的用戶請聯(lián)系客服處理。